U.S ANNOUNCES VISA CURBS FOR SOME FOREIGN NATIONALS IN SOUTH AFRICA. (PHOTO).

Image
 U.S announces visa curbs for some foreign nationals in South Africa Secretary of State Marco Rubio ‌said on Tuesday the U.S. government was announcing a new visa restriction ​policy targeting some foreign nationals ​in South Africa. The policy targets "foreign ⁠nationals who are responsible for, ​or complicit in, the enactment or ​implementation of laws or policies that enable uncompensated land seizures, race-based discrimination, and/or ​the incitement of imminent violence ​against members of minority ethnic or racial ‌groups ⁠in South Africa," Rubio said in a statement. "The South African government has not adequately addressed the ​previously laid ​out ⁠concerns," Rubio said, Reuters reported. Relations between Washington and Pretoria have ​soured since the start of ​Donald ⁠Trump's second term, with the U.S. president criticizing the country ⁠for ​its policies aimed at ​addressing racial inequality.

 RE: VIRAL VIDEO CIRCULATING ON SOCIAL MEDIA 



The attention of the Lagos State Ministry of Tourism, Arts, and Culture has been drawn to a viral video circulating on social media regarding an incident at the J.K. Randle Centre for Yoruba Culture and History. It is imperative to set the records straight and clarify the events that led to the said video.


The Honourable Commissioner for Tourism, Arts, and Culture, Mrs. Toke Benson-Awoyinka has the statutory responsibility of oversight over all facilities under the Ministry’s purview. In line with this mandate, she embarked on an inspection visit to the J.K. Randle Centre.


During the inspection, it was discovered that the Director of the Centre, Qudus Onikeku, was illegally operating a canteen within the premises without the knowledge and approval of the Ministry. This prompted Mrs. Benson-Awoyinka questioned the presence of the establishment and initiated an eviction which the Centre’s Director violently resisted and had his team attack officials of the Ministry. 


The non-state actors who are neither recognised by the Lagos State Government nor authorised to attend the meeting, who accompanied the Centre's Director, barged in, while he ordered them to record the proceedings which the Honourable Commissioner objected to. It must be emphasised that recording any meeting without the consent of the presiding authority is unacceptable and a breach of protocol.


For clarity, Mrs. Benson-Awoyinka did not assault anyone. Instead, a senior female member of her team was physically assaulted by the non-state actors, which then escalated, as seen in the viral video depicting a totally false narrative. The video posted ostensibly to blackmail her speaks for itself.


The Honourable Commissioner maintained her stance that unauthorized persons should not participate in the meeting or record its discussions, which is in line with standard administrative procedures.


An investigation has been ordered into the occurrence, and appropriate actions will be taken. 


The Ministry remains committed to upholding transparency, accountability, and the efficient management of all its facilities. The Honourable Commissioner will continue to discharge her duties in the best interest of Lagos State and its citizens.


The Commissioner, therefore, urged members of the public to disregard any misrepresentation of the incident and focus on the Ministry’s unwavering commitment to excellence in service delivery.
